ABSTRACT:
Aspects of the invention may be found in a method and system for handling out-of-order frames. In one embodiment, a method includes, for example, one or more of the following: receiving an out-of-order frame via a network interface card (NIC); placing data of the out-of-order frame in a host memory; and managing information relating to one or more holes in a receive window.
